What Are Escort Sites?
At the simplest level, escort sites are online platforms where clients and escorts can connect. Think of them kind of like dating apps, but with a clear focus on paid companionship. You’ll find listings, profiles, reviews, and sometimes even chat options—everything designed to make finding or offering adult services easy and discreet.
Most of these sites work like a mix between classified ads and social media. Escorts post their photos, rates, and what services they offer. Clients browse, compare, and reach out if they’re interested. Some sites also let users rate and review providers, so it’s not just a blind gamble.
Here’s what you’ll typically find on a legit escort site:
- Profiles: Real photos, descriptions, and details about services or preferences.
- Search Filters: Location, age, price, and type of service help you narrow things down fast.
- Reviews: Much like Amazon or Yelp but (let’s be honest) a bit more private. Helps weed out scammers.
- Messaging System: Most sites keep things in-house, letting you contact escorts without sharing your phone number upfront.
Most countries treat these sites differently. Some places crack down hard, while others let them operate pretty openly. In the U.S., after the FOSTA-SESTA laws passed in 2018, a lot of major sites shut down or changed what they allowed. Now, smaller or international platforms have taken over, often based in countries with looser rules.
